    Yeelen (Bambara for "brightness"/"light") is a 1987 Malian film written, directed and produced by Souleymane Cissé. It is filmed in the Bambara and Fula languages, and is based on a legend told by the Bambara people.

    Set in a timeless past, Yeelen recounts the mythic tale of a power struggle between father and son. Soma Diarra, the jealous father and member of a feared Bambara secret society, plots to kill his son and rival, Nianankoro.

  7. A 13 th century set adaptation of an ancient legend from Mali, YEELEN centers on Nianankoro, a young warrior seeking to confront his sorcerer father Soma, who Nianankoro’s mother brands a “terror.” Mother and son have been on the run from Soma’s malevolent influence, which is all-encompassing.
